      NOTE: This suggestion is for Confluence Server. Using Confluence Cloud? See the corresponding suggestion.

      This is a feature request to add the option to modify the content of the sidebar globally, as the user can do inside the space administration option for Confluence.

      When using the Default Global theme, in each space through Space Tools > Configure Sidebar, you have the option to change the navigation displayed for the users, by choosing the Navigation Display options, Shortcuts and content to be displayed. This could be applied globally, so all the spaces would be using the same configuration.

      A situation to be used as example, would be that the user is doing a transition from the Documentation Theme to the new Default theme, but, the Child Pages option in the sidebar will still be needed.

      This request could be related to the current plans for new Confluence versions, as this Task to remove the Documentation theme.
